What is the Connection Between Heart Failure and Renal Disorders?

Heart failure and renal disorders are closely interconnected, often described as a "cardiorenal syndrome." This bidirectional relationship means that dysfunction in one organ can lead to dysfunction in the other. For instance, chronic kidney disease (CKD) can exacerbate heart failure, while heart failure can accelerate the progression of renal disorders.

How Does Heart Failure Affect Kidney Function?

Heart failure can impair kidney function through several mechanisms:
1. Decreased Cardiac Output: Reduced heart function leads to decreased blood flow to the kidneys, resulting in impaired renal perfusion.
2. Increased Venous Pressure: Heart failure can cause elevated venous pressure, leading to congestion in the kidneys and further impairing their function.
3. Neurohormonal Activation: The body’s compensatory mechanisms, such as the activation of the renin-angiotensin-aldosterone system (RAAS) and sympathetic nervous system, can worsen both heart and kidney function.

What is Cardiorenal Syndrome?

Cardiorenal syndrome is a condition where acute or chronic dysfunction in one organ induces acute or chronic dysfunction in the other. There are five types of cardiorenal syndrome:
1. Type 1: Acute worsening of heart function leading to acute kidney injury.
2. Type 2: Chronic heart failure leading to progressive chronic kidney disease.
3. Type 3: Acute kidney injury leading to acute heart failure.
4. Type 4: Chronic kidney disease leading to chronic heart failure.
5. Type 5: Systemic conditions like diabetes or sepsis causing both heart and kidney dysfunction.

Why is Early Diagnosis Important?

Early diagnosis of heart failure in patients with kidney disease is crucial for improving outcomes. Delayed diagnosis can lead to worsening of both heart and kidney function, increased hospitalizations, and higher mortality rates. Biomarkers like NT-proBNP and troponin, along with imaging techniques, can help in early detection.

How is the Management of Heart Failure Different in Patients with Renal Disorders?

The management of heart failure in patients with renal disorders is complex due to the interplay between the two conditions. Key considerations include:
1. Medication Adjustments: Many heart failure medications, like ACE inhibitors and ARBs, need dose adjustments or close monitoring due to their impact on renal function.
2. Fluid Management: Diuretics are commonly used in heart failure but can lead to electrolyte imbalances and worsen kidney function. Close monitoring of electrolyte levels is essential.
3. Dialysis: In advanced renal failure, dialysis may be required. The timing and type of dialysis can affect heart function and need to be carefully managed.

What Lifestyle Changes Can Help?

Lifestyle changes play a significant role in managing both heart failure and renal disorders. These include:
1. Dietary Modifications: Reducing sodium and fluid intake can help manage symptoms and improve outcomes.
2. Exercise: Regular physical activity can improve cardiovascular health and kidney function.
3. Smoking Cessation: Smoking is a risk factor for both heart and kidney disease, and quitting can significantly improve health outcomes.

What are the Prognostic Factors?

Several prognostic factors can influence the outcomes in patients with both heart failure and renal disorders:
1. Severity of Renal Dysfunction: Worse kidney function is generally associated with poorer outcomes.
2. Ejection Fraction: Lower ejection fraction in heart failure patients can indicate worse prognosis.
3. Comorbid Conditions: The presence of other conditions like diabetes and hypertension can negatively impact prognosis.
